Security Perspective: Security is characterized as the situated of courses of action and innovations that permit the managers of assets in the framework to dependable control who can perform what activities on specific assets. The who refers to the people, pieces of software, and so on that form the set of actors in the system who have a security identity; security specialists ordinarily call such performing artists a principals. The assets are the parts of the framework considered sensitive such as data elements and operations. The activities are the operations that the principals in the framework will need to perform on the assets. Pitfalls: complex security policies, unproven security technologies, system not designed for failure, lack of administration facilities, technology driven approach, failure to consider time sources, over reliance on technology, no clear requirements or models, security as an afterthought, ignoring the insider threat, assuming the client is secure, security embedded in the application code, piecemeal security adhoc security technology.
Architectural tactics: Apply recognized security principles, authenticate the principals, authorize access, ensure information secrecy, ensure information integrity, ensure accountability, protect availability, integrate security technologies, provide security administration, use third party security infrastructure.
